What is the minimum distance between duplex electrical outlets in a home
Depends on the building code at the time of construction. I usually put them every 10 feet or where the home owner tells me they want fixtures, but no more than 10 feet.
There is no minimum distance outlets can be apart, the maximum is 12 feet.
